Will this ever end... Advice please

Okay, I'm 3 months out and am still suffering from frothing at the mouth. It seems to go away and then come back, but I dont see any changes in my eating habits. I can't seem to get to solid foods or even soft foods. I'm still just trying to get my Protein and Water in and that's become a struggle. Has anyone else suffered this as well? I"m getting so discouraged at this point. does anyone have any advice. I've tried warm water, cold water, tea (my stomach doesnt like tea, never did) warm milk,

Have you mentioned this to your doctor? I think I'd check in for advice from them.

Have they done another EGD? If you're unable to swallow soft or solid food, it's possible the opening to your stomach is too small.
